During an exciting period of organizational change and forward-looking growth The Heinz Endowments is reaffirming its commitment to being responsive to community needs with a focus on transparency and equity. To bring this vision to life and maximize impact the foundation has launched a comprehensive effort to modernize its internal systems and philanthropic practices aligning operations with a more outcomes-driven and community-centered approach.
To advance this vision the foundation has created a new role for a Director of Grants Administration to design and lead a modernized grants management function. As part of the strategic plan this position represents a critical investment in the organizations operations and demonstrates leaderships commitment to elevating grants administration through new systems and strengthened processes.
By harnessing the Endowments resources influence and community standing these strategies position the foundation to lead with vision and purpose in the pursuit of greater impact.
This highly visible role directs the full operational lifecycle of grantmaking ensuring efficient equitable and compliant practices that advance the foundations mission. The Director partners closely with program evaluation and finance teams to streamline processes optimize technology strengthen compliance and elevate the grantee experience.
Serving as a strategic partner to the foundations executive leadership team the Director plays a central role in advancing organizational priorities fostering a culture of feedback and collaboration and building trust with grantees and partners. This includes embedding learning into the foundations culture and driving innovation in grantmaking practices.
Reporting to the VP Finance & Administration the Director is part of the Finance & Administration team and supervises grants administration management and staff setting the standard for operational excellence across the foundation.

Strategic Leadership in Grantmaking Operations
The Director will lead and shape the foundations grantmaking operations ensuring practices are strategically aligned with organizational and programmatic priorities. The role drives innovation by incorporating best practices and emerging trends in philanthropy elevating the impact and efficiency of the organizations grantmaking. Additionally the Director will oversee the grants management team building and refining systems processes policies training and reporting to set a standard of operational excellence. As the expert in and champion of the foundations grantmaking system the Director ensures consistent adoption and optimization across staff to create a seamless compliant and highly effective grantmaking process that strengthens the grantee experience and advances the foundations mission.
Grants Administration & Technology
The Director will bring deep expertise in the full spectrum of grantmaking operations combining strategic oversight with meticulous attention to detail. The Director designs implements and continuously refines grantmaking processes policies and workflows to ensure transparency efficiency and compliance with internal standards and IRS regulations. Financial Management and Compliance
With a keen eye and deep expertise the Director will ensure financial integrity and compliance across all grants and program-related investments. The Director will support all programmatic due diligence activities and will oversee all aspects of grant and program-related investment financial administration including budget tracking approvals disbursements and future year commitments. In addition ideal candidates will:
Be a passionate advocate for the core values of The Heinz Endowments: growth-oriented excellence accountable big ideas and team-focused.
Demonstrate a deep commitment to equity.
Demonstrate deep expertise in grantmaking operations including financial management compliance and process improvement.
Possess a proven ability to design implement and optimize technology-driven systems and processes with familiarity in grants management solutions and CRM systems a plus.
Have strong knowledge of regulatory requirements and best practices in grant administration.
Exhibit exceptional communication leadership and stakeholder engagement skills.
Demonstrated ability to balance operational integrity with innovation.
Leverage financial and analytical skills to inform decision-making and drive organizational improvements.
Bring experience in grantmaking systems and strong systems implementation across an organization.
Hold a Bachelors degree with 10 years of experience ideally in a grantmaking institution or nonprofit with five years or more of management experience.
Compensation and Benefits
The salary range for this position is $160000 to $180000.
The compensation package includes robust insurance benefits a generous retirement plan contribution and match PTO among other benefits.
